Good morning Disney peeps! For the first time (I have no clue why just now) I am deciding to try getting the Target Redcard 5% off. I have been reading about people using Raise to buy discounted GC which got my wheels turning. Here is my plan (someone please point out my fatal errors). I am using 200$ as the amount because round numbers make me happy.

Buy $200 Target GC thru raise @4.5% (-9.00) off = $191
Pay with my Barclay card (2.2% rewards, -4.20) =186.80
Use the 200 Target GC on Targets site with the Redcard as my primary (-10)= 176.80


I know in reality the discounts wouldn't be so cut and dry since it is a mix of travel rewards and Redcard discounts but doesn't that work out to be 11% off?
We do have a Kroger near us that is offering 4x fuel rewards but I don't think that is as good of a deal since we usually only spend about $200 a month on fuel and I hate being tied down to getting my gas before the points expire. I also have the Disney Visa and quite a few other CC's that I have collected for their rewards but I think the Barclay Arrival+ is by far the winner of them all. Thoughts?

You're leaving a lot of money on the table by not taking advantage of the Kroger deal!!! Spend your time trying to find a way to make that work!! If you're spending $200 on fuel a month you should be in great shape to make the Kroger deal work. The gift card portals such as Raise should only be used if no other options are available to you. Get a couple 5 gallon gas cans if you have to or ask a friend/family member to purchase the gas from you (they're gonna buy it anyway) at worst case. I utilize the Giant Eagle (similar to Kroger) fuel perks program and am now getting up to over 34% (36% I think) with my strategy. It might look something like this:

1. Purchase Visa/MC gift cards at Kroger with CC (pereferably AMEX blue preferred-6% cash back plus fuel points earned minus small activation fee for cards----your Barclay will hve to do for now),

2. then purchase target gift cards at Kroger (more fuel points earned),

3. then do the Disney cards via Target Redcard loophole (5%),

4. then deposit to Disney Vacation Account for additional 2%/K spent.

Amex Blue Preferred is the one I have. It has a $75 annual fee, but it's worth it to get 6% off the first $6,000 in grocery spending. Plus their offers are awesome.
